2 Mechanical Integrity 2 The objective of the mechanical integrity (MI) program is to prevent a “loss of containment.” -A loss of containment can result in personnel exposure, fire, equipment damage, or environmental impact. -MI is a structured system for inspection, testing and preventative maintenance (ITPM) of refinery facilities. This system is essential to preserve the mechanical integrity of the equipment and provide an operation which meets high standards of safety, health, and environmental performance. -MI applies to existing facilities, new construction, modifications to existing facilities, and replacement-in-kind repairs.

3 Mechanical Integrity 3 -The Mechanical Integrity program addresses inspection, testing, and preventative maintenance (ITPM) in the following areas: Piping Fixed EquipmentRelief Systems Valves Rotating Equipment Vent Systems Electrical InstrumentationControls Alarms Interlocks Monitoring Devices Emergency Shutdown Systems

4 History and Benefits of RBI 4 Benicia utilizes a Risk Based Inspection Program (RBI) in accordance with API RP 580/581 Program Development:  Benicia has a strong RBI heritage (approved program since 2003)  November 2011 initiated plant wide roll-out: 3 rd Party asset management company (Pinnacle) Inspection Data Management System (PCMS) Consistent approach across the VLO circuit

5 History and Benefits of RBI 5 Risk Based Inspection Program (RBI) (Cont.) Benefits of a Comprehensive RBI Program:  Insures that inspection resources are focused in the areas of highest risk: Defined Inspection Plans Damage Mechanism Specific Defined Inspection Effectiveness/Inspection Credit Other benefits:  Drives appropriate and timely equipment replacements and upgrades  Drives the T/A Risk Based Work Selection process  Generates Corrosion Model Diagram (CMD), Material Operating Envelope (MOE) limits

8 Mechanical Integrity 8 -A multidisciplined group is key to developing a successful RBI program -RBI is a focused inspection program reducing the risk and improving mechanical integrity of fixed equipment and piping across the refinery.
